Make Up Artist has to be caught in Overnight five straight

The three-year-old and upwards Overnight Allowance call for the Security Department Trophy offers the largest purse on the nine-race programme at Caymanas Park tomorrow (Saturday, January 7, 2023).

Eleven runners are set to compete in the 5-furlong (1,000m) straight event.

Below, The Supreme Racing Guide takes a close look at the runners and their chances of winning.

1. ATONEMENT: (5 dkb m by Northern Giant—Crafty Lady)—Comes into this race off two straight victories at this distance. Atonement steps up to compete in Overnight. She is going to be hard pressed to land a blow.

2. JOHNCROWJEFF: (5 b g by Natural Selection—Sweetyourock)—Finished fourth at this distance by a length and a half behind Emperorofthecats on December 18. With second-place finisher The Good Witch present again, Johncrowjeff‘s chances of winning here are very slim., with a place on the board his best possible option.

3. MAKE UP ARTIST: (6 b m by Adore The Gold – Lipstick Lily) – Ran no race in the recent Mouttet Mile (invitational) when finishing in last place. Make Up Artist drops down in class to compete for this trophy, and she does so in good form, appearing to be the horse to beat on paper. Make Up Artist won at this distance last year in a time of 1:00.2. She will have to be caught.

4. TAURUS BOY (USA): (5 b h by Speightster – MC Duffie) – Has no realistic chance of winning.

5. THE GOOD WITCH (USA): (6 b m by Tale Of The Cat – Witch Craft) – Finished a length behind Emperorofthecats over the straight on December 18. If this foreigner can reproduce that effort again, then The Good Witch will be running for a slice of the pie.

6. NUCLEAR NOON: (5 b h by Nuclear Wayne—Noon It Is)—Off the board in his last race over 6 furlongs (1,200 m) behind I’ve Got Magic on December 11. That was Nuclear Noon’s first effort after returning from an injury break and despite winning over this distance on April 3, 2022, in 59.4, is going to need time to be at his best.

7. CURLIN’S AFFAIR: (5 ch h by Perfect Curlin – Nuclear Affair) – Curlin’s Affair is struggling for form, finishing down the rack in his last three outings, thereby suggesting that winning this one is limited. However, he has kept better company, and given the nature of this race, Curlin‘s Affair can turn around his form and challenge for top honours.

8. RNCSSHOOTINGSTAR🙁4 b f by Buzz Nightmare – Khaleesi’s Revenge) – A winner over this distance on January 2. Prncsshootingstar is unlikely to win again, especially racing at this higher level for the first occasion.

9. SPARKLE DIAMOND (USA): (7 ch h by Include – Myntz Connection) – Has not fulfilled his early promise. Sparkle Diamond has raced six times over this distance and has won only once. He is will be at his very best to beat these, plus he has had his issues with injuries.

10. GENERATIONAL: (6 ch g by Fearless Vision – Electrifying) – Generational is going to be left behind.

11. ARTESIA: (5 gr m by Sensational Slam – Runaway Julie) – Cannot be recommended for a winning run.
